Because of recent spoilers and revelations, I decided to make a new post of the old one.

THE FOLLOWING IS SUBJECT TO CHANGE DRASTICALLY AS NEW INFO IS FOUND


So they will be using the Gokaiger suits, zords, monsters, arsenal and villains. Same Megaforce cast will transform into Megaforce suits (Goseiger) and then transform into Super Megaforce (Gokaiger) with presumably the Mobirates morpher and Ranger Keys (speculation) and become past teams. It is indeed confirmed that they will be using the changes into past teams.

Gokaiger Episodes: 47, 48 and 49
Usable Footage/Explanation: The final battle to defeat 'Basco' and get the Greater Powers that he stole. Preferably five in order to do the part where they get approval from one member of each team. In Gokaiger, they got approval from Flashman, Changeman, Sun Vulcan, Maskman and Fiveman. They each transformed into one of each team. Pink became Green Flash, Green became Change Griffon, Red became VulEagle, Blue became Blue Mask and Yellow became Five Yellow.


So in this situation, they can transform into one of (insert team), Operation Overdrive, In Space, Aquitar and Megaforce. But like I said before, it doesn't have to be those teams.
